Bill Caption

Relating to the prosecution of limited liability companies and other business entities under the Penal Code.

Fiscal Notes

No significant fiscal implication to the State is anticipated

Bill Analysis

Currently, the Penal Code defines a "person" as "an individual, corporation, or association." SB 1258 would add limited liability companies to the definition of "person" in the Penal Code. This would clarify that limited liability companies are subject to the same criminal liability as other types of legal entities.
